Preparation for a tactical approach is critical for an unplanned arrest because it ensures that officers can handle the situation safely and effectively. This procedure involves gathering necessary information, assessing the environment, and considering the potential risks and reactions of the suspect. A tactical approach allows law enforcement officers to anticipate challenges and employ strategies that reduce the likelihood of conflict or escalation.

In an unplanned arrest scenario, effective preparation may include establishing communication among team members, choosing appropriate positioning, and having a clear understanding of the legal justification for the arrest. By preparing tactically, officers can improve their chances of achieving a successful outcome without unnecessary risk to themselves, bystanders, or the suspect.

Choosing a tactical approach contrasts starkly with rushing in without proper assessment or ignoring the surrounding environment, which increases the risk of an incident becoming chaotic and dangerous. Therefore, a thoughtful and prepared response is fundamental in effective law enforcement operations.
